Step 4: Make the Tangy Dressing
In a small bowl or jar, combine the olive oil, lemon juice, apple cider vinegar, Dijon mustard, and honey.
Whisk or shake well until the dressing is smooth and slightly thickened. Taste it and adjust seasoning with salt and pepper. If you like it tangier, add a bit more vinegar or lemon juice.

Tips for the Best Salad
- Use fresh ingredients: The quality of your greens and vegetables makes a big difference.
- Balance flavors: Taste your dressing before adding it—it should be tangy, slightly sweet, and well-seasoned.
- Don’t overdress: Too much dressing can overpower the freshness.
- Customize it: Add grilled chicken, tuna, chickpeas, or quinoa to turn it into a more filling meal.
